2/21/24, 5:16 PM            HR TECH MENA Summit all set to celebrate its 10th year in Dubai this week with HR Guru Chester Elton
        This year's summit, led by HR guru Chester Elton, promises a transformative experience
        for 400+ pre-qualified HR and tech professionals. He has been pronounced ‘Apostle of

        Appreciation’ by Canada’s Globe and Mail, ‘creative and refreshing’ by the New York

        Times, ‘an influential voice in workplace trends’, among many other accolades.


        He expresses his enthusiasm for the summit, stating, “I’m thrilled to join the HR TECH

        MENA Summit and connect with leaders sharing innovative ideas. Most importantly, I look

        forward to gaining fresh insights and sharing how to build and sustain an engaged,
        enabled, and energized workplace culture--where people believe what they do matters,

        that they make a difference, and their efforts are recognized and rewarded.”


        The keynote speech insists on highlighting humanizing technology in the future of work,

        where attendees can expect to glean knowledge on turning workplaces into joy zones,

        building meaningful connections in a working environment, fostering a profound sense of
        belonging, and making work matter.



        The summit features a main stage session on Day 1 dedicated to ‘Decoding Digital
        Transformation and Leadership in the Future of Work.’ Day 2 introduces two parallel

        sessions, with Stream 1 focusing on the value of work wellbeing and the 'EX-Factor,' while

        Stream 2 delving into AI, analytics, and digital transformation.
